2. Celebrating March 8—The International Women’s Day
SAH CONNECTS Roundtable, Indigenous Women in Architecture in the US and Canada
March 8. 2024, 10:00–11:00am CST
This roundtable pioneers first collaboration of SAH affiliate groups— Women in Architecture and Indigenous Architecture, in celebration of the International Women’s Day.
Speakers address their own paths and practices in architecture, barriers they face or have faced, and their efforts to mentor Indigenous architects. They also present their positions regarding Indigenous design, their values, relationship to place, sustainability, and resistance to colonialism.

4. SAH WiA AG International Collaboration
WoArch | Women as Builders, Designers, and Critics of the Built Environment Before 1800
Conference series, Women in Architecture. Rome, Italy, Jan 25–27, 2024.
Convenors: Shelley E. Roff, Consuelo Lollobrigida, Francesca Riccardo.
SAH WiA AG invited contribution: Collegial support, promotional efforts.
WoArch symposium is organized by the University of Arkansas Rome Center in collaboration with the School of Architecture + Planning at the University of Texas at San Antonio. Hosted in person at the Rome Center in Palazzo Taverna, Rome. Live stream on the Rome Center YouTube channels.
